What is being bought
To support the Scottish Funding Council’s University Financial Transactions Programme for the financial year (FY) 2023-2026.

    SFC require support to manage and deliver the programme. The programme and support require a supplier who will provide a service that includes the following Activities, Invite Applications, Evaluate Proposals, Project Monitoring and Reporting. The supplier must be able to demonstrate and be capable of providing these services in a similar context and key skills will include, Inviting universities to submit suitable proposals, Developing and improving the application process, Manage the milestones in the application process and provide information to demonstrate performance, Providing guidance and support to applicants, Managing and administering the invitation process, Receiving, recording and monitoring applications, Assessment using objective criteria to evaluate and assess applications consistently, Technical and commercial / financial knowledge and skills to assess and evaluate applications, monitor projects and reporting, Prioritising applications based on agreed criteria, Provide advice and support to SFC on the performance of individual and projects overall in terms of performance, repayments and Net Zero contributions.
